DVD Finally Installed and working

It's finally done!
I installed one on the factory DVD players (purchased off of e-bay) in my 02 X, it works great just as the owners manual states. I had to make my own harness, but was able to figure out the proper connections with my 02 factory manual *Key point, this factory DVD player will only operate (without an FM moulator) with the 03 6 Disc radio (it has the DVD software) so if you have the CD/Cassette radio you will have to upgrade. It required:
1. homemade harness
2. factory overhead bracket (purcahsed at a Ford Dealer)
3. the proper radio
4. headliner modifications
and a lot of patience

I had to detatch the harness for the A/C controls and move it so it would reach the A/C controls that are now on the left (instead of the middle), actually at that point when I saw it wouldn't reach I ripped it off its retainers, however I would suggest you carefully detatch it move it, and resecure it. I would assume the software is in the the CD player (as long as its a 6 disc CD player). At worst you may have to upgrade to an 03 player. The sound is awsome - just like a stereo surround theater. It works just like the owners manual says. If you put it on dual mode you can plug in the headphones for the kids in back while you still listen to the stereo.
